Del Norte County DA may lose job after State Bar disbarment recommendation

Del Norte County District Attorney Jon M. Alexander conceded Friday he may have to give up his job after a State Bar prosecutor recommended his disbarment for misconduct.

SAN FRANCISCO - Del Norte County District Attorney Jon M. Alexander conceded Friday he may have to give up his job after a State Bar judge recommended his disbarment for misconduct.


The embattled district attorney said in a prepared statement that State Bar Judge Lucy M. Armendariz's Thursday ruling was "hardly a surprise," and that he was "considering all options."
